Authorities uncover prison drug smuggling plot
By petoskeynews.com
Published: 09/09/2011

ST. IGNACE, Mich. (AP) — Authorities say a corrections officer was caught during a traffic stop with heroin and tobacco that investigators believe he was planning to smuggle into a prison in Michigan's Upper Peninsula where he worked.

The Michigan Department of Corrections says the 17-year veteran of the department was arrested Wednesday in Mackinac County as part of an investigation that involved the Michigan State Police and the Straits Area Narcotics Enforcement Team.
